Title
Sale catalogue of books and manuscripts including portions of the libraries of the First Lord Denman, Lord Chief Justice of the Queen's Bench, sold by order of the Executors of the Second Lord Denman; sale also includes:
the library of the late George de Rabaudy, Esq. the libray of a barrister and other properties, comprising Hansard's parliamentary Debates, publications of the Arundel Society, manuscripts on vellum, English history and topography, biography and travel, fine arts, theology, sporting, books relating to Ireland, works by Dickens, Thackeray & other popular authors, illustrations by G. Cruikshank, poetry, and most classes of Literature,
to be sold at auction by Messrs. Sotherby, Wilkinson & Hodge, at their house, 12 Wellington Street, Strand, London, on 15th - 17th Mar 1895
Date
1895
